This Koa was a perfect overnight stop on our road trip. Pros: park is clean, has green, a clean well maintained heated pool, laundry facility(bring your own coins). We had a full hookup back in site(91), clean gravel pad, pretty level. Hookups were clean and in good repair. Site was long enough for us to stay hooked to our truck for a easy departure. Daughter used the pool, great. They had a bubble area for kids just being closed as we drove in at 830pm. They also appeared to have peddle cars and a bounce pad, but we didn't have time for those amenities.
The cons, park is close to the road, but not right on it and there are trees and fences.
In our hard sided trailer we didn't hear it. We stopped at another KOA in Colorado on this road trip and this one was far superior! We met Jim on the way out and he cheerfully took our bag of garbage. Overall a superior experience for a good clean safe feeling overnight stop. For those who are purist campers..this is not a back woods experience, but it was enough out of the city that is was relaxed and green. We stopped here after spending a week with no hookups in a National Park campground, a long hot shower and running our A/C was just the recharge my family needed to complete the last leg home. Don't hesitate to book a night or more at Jim's KOA. Thanks Jim!!

Blue Springs is a city in Jackson County, in the U.S. state of Missouri. Blue Springs is located 19 miles east of Kansas City. It is the 8th largest city in the Kansas City metropolitan area and 10th largest city in the state of Missouri. source
